Before WoodWOP 5.0, programming edge banding was a tedious, manual nightmare. Operators had to write long, complex strings of code covering every single step: pre-milling, fine milling, activating the blow-off nozzle, applying the glue, pressing the band, coping the overhang, flush milling, and finally scraping. It was a process ripe for errors and incredibly time-consuming.
